Breakdown

Price moving decisively below key support, signalling that sellers have overwhelmed buyers at that level.

Card view

A breakdown is the bearish counterpart to a breakout — price closes below a meaningful support level, reversing the role of that level to resistance. Like breakouts, breakdowns need volume to be credible.

Short sellers often target the distance of the prior range projected below the breakdown level as a measured-move target. False breakdowns (bear traps) occur frequently near obvious round numbers; a reclaim of the broken level is the invalidation signal.
